Geoffrey Simon offers exuberant performances of the overture and dances from The Bartered Bride but the primary interest is in George Szell's excellent arrangement of Smetana's first quartet for full orchestra. I generally don't care for such orchestrations, with even Rudolf Barshai's arrangements of the Shostakovich quartets disappointing, but here the arrangement seems to work very well in this fine performance.

The great Hungarian-born conductor, George Szell, loved the work and made this arrangement in 1940. He subsequently recorded it with the Cleveland Orchestra for Columbia in 1949. This was reissued by Sony in the Masterworks Heritage series as a fill-up to the Dvorak Symphonies Nos. 7, 8 & 9 and can be found on the classicalmjourney.blogspot.com blog.

Strangely, Chandos has a completely different booklet for this disc on their website and I have included that, as well as the actual booklet with this disc, in this download. Presumably they had different booklets for different markets as the one with this disc is in English only.

This Christmas collection has been around in a few guises over the years, variously titled The Holly and the Ivy or Carols from Clare College - not to be confused with the EMI release Christmas from Clare. Mostly arrangements of traditional carols by John Rutter or David Willcocks (featured in the Oxford University Press' volumes of Carols for Choirs) but also with a sprinkling of original compositions.

The choir is, as usual with John Rutter, quite superb although some may find his arrangements a bit too Rutter-ish.. Although not matching last year's post of the St John's College Christmas Weekend disc, it is still a favourite every Christmas in our household.

Here's a mostly lightweight and popular collection for the holiday season. This CD release has the contents of the original CfP 'Halle Encore' LP issue with the addition of the Puccini, Giazotto and Pachelbel items from the later 'Halle Encore 2' LP issue. HIPsters should definitely avoid the latter two.

Maurice Handford was formerly the principal horn and then associate conductor of the Halle Orchestra during John Barbirolli's reign and he frequently undertook the conducting of choral and 'pops' concerts. He offers fine performances here. Notable, less-frequently performed works, include the Hamish MacCunn overture 'Land of the Mountain and the Flood' - familiar to British TV viewers in the 1970s as the theme tune for Sutherland's Law - and George Weldon's arrangement of the beautiful Welsh carol Suo Gan.
